Innehållsförteckning:

Större och förbättrad julstjärna Neopixel Attiny85: 3 steg (med bilder)
Större och förbättrad julstjärna Neopixel Attiny85: 3 steg (med bilder)

Video: Större och förbättrad julstjärna Neopixel Attiny85: 3 steg (med bilder)

Video: Större och förbättrad julstjärna Neopixel Attiny85: 3 steg (med bilder)
Video: Vi gör en julstjärna och viker en julgran till ett kort. 2024, November
Anonim
Större och förbättrad julstjärna Neopixel Attiny85
Större och förbättrad julstjärna Neopixel Attiny85

Förra året gjorde jag en liten 3D-tryckt julstjärna, se

I år gjorde jag en större stjärna av en tråd på 50 Neopixels (5V WS2811). Denna större stjärna hade fler mönster (jag lägger fortfarande till och förbättrar mönster och uppdaterar koden på min Github).

Denna större stjärna är gjord av trä.

Tillbehör:

för byggandet av stjärnan

  • Trä
  • Trälim
  • Häftklamrar

För elektroniken

  • 5V strömförsörjning (> 1A)
  • sträng med 50 5V WS2811 lysdioder (Aliexpress)
  • Attigny85, Arduino eller ESP8266 modul
  • Ledningar och kontakter
  • DIP -uttag för Attigny85 DIP (Aliexpress)

Steg 1: Steg 1: Konstruktion av ram

Steg 1: Konstruktion av ram
Steg 1: Konstruktion av ram
Steg 1: Konstruktion av ram
Steg 1: Konstruktion av ram
Steg 1: Konstruktion av ram
Steg 1: Konstruktion av ram

Trästjärnan är konstruerad av 10 träbitar, se ritningen. Jag gjorde min stjärna av en träbit som var 3 x 3 cm och sågades på mitten för att få en träplanka på 3 x 1,5 cm.

Från en fempunktsstjärnas geometri härledde jag vinklarna 36 grader och 108 grader. Mina bitar är 32,5 cm.

Jag limmade ihop bitarna och använde häftklamrar för att hålla ihop bitarna. Efter att limmet torkat var stjärnan tillräckligt stark.

Redigera dec 2020: Vinklar i bild av träbit ändras till de visade värdena 36 och 108

Steg 2: Steg 2: Sätt i lysdioderna

Steg 2: Sätt i lysdioderna
Steg 2: Sätt i lysdioderna
Steg 2: Sätt i lysdioderna
Steg 2: Sätt i lysdioderna

Ledarnas diameter är cirka 12 mm. Jag använde en träborr för att borra de 50 hålen med ett avstånd på cirka 6 cm. Lysdioderna är lämpliga att sätta in med lite kraft och hålla sig till hålet.

Steg 3: Steg 3: Programmering av hjärnan

Steg 3: Programmering av hjärnan
Steg 3: Programmering av hjärnan
Steg 3: Programmering av hjärnan
Steg 3: Programmering av hjärnan
Steg 3: Programmering av hjärnan
Steg 3: Programmering av hjärnan

Här börjar den roliga delen. Du kan använda en Attigny85, Aruino eller ESP8266 -modul för att driva lysdioderna. Du kan göra alla slags mönster. Mönstren är en smaksak.

I min stjärna använder jag en slumpgenerator för att slumpmässigt välja ett mönster från> 20 tillgängliga mönster. Koden för min stjärna finns i min Github (Christmas_star_v2.ino).

Du kan använda min kod också för LED -figurer med mer eller mindre lysdioder och mer eller mindre ekrar.

Jag fick reda på att en bar Attigny85 har mycket mer tillgängligt minne än en Digispark -modul som jag använde i min mindre stjärna.

Se den här webbplatsen hur du programmerar en Attigny85 med en Arduino Uno.

Se den här webbplatsen om Adafruit Neopixel -biblioteket som jag använde

Se denna webbplats för att välja HEX -koden för dina önskade färger.

Rekommenderad: